The "Beehives for Katowice" project was initiated by a team of students from class 2 LO in response to the threat to the bee population. Their activities focus on education and public awareness about the role of bees in the ecosystem and the challenges beekeepers face. As part of the project, the students invited a hobby beekeeper, Mr. Marcin Kasperek, to a meeting that took place on April 25 in the auditorium of our school.

During this event, participants had the opportunity to learn more about the role of bees in the ecosystem and learn about the beekeeper's work schedule throughout the year. The "Beehives for Katowice" project puts emphasis on understanding and protecting these vital organisms whose populations are threatened for various reasons, such as environmental changes, the use of pesticides, habitat loss, and reduced availability of honey bees.

The interest in the topic definitely exceeded our expectations. The lecture was so interesting that there were many questions from the audience, including about the costs of such an interesting hobby. After the lecture, many students approached Mr. Marcin and individually asked about aspects of bee care, and looked closely at the presented hives, frames, and beekeeper's clothing.
